Although This Is All is not really a plot driven novel, I still found myself unable to put it down. I kept wanting to go on to find out what Cordelia would talk about next. As the narrator discusses how her soon-to-be-born child came to be, readers will be drawn in by Cordelia's honesty and openness in discussing her life, her choices, and how both have led her to where she is at the beginning of the novel. I don't know that this book has universal appeal, but if you tend to enjoy novels that take time to develop their characters, then you will enjoy Cordelia and the tales she tells
